#566f8d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#566f8d is composed of 33.7% red, 43.5% green and 55.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 39% cyan, 21.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 44.7% black. It has a hue angle of 212.7 degrees, a saturation of 24.2% and a lightness of 44.5%. #566f8d color hex could be obtained by blending #acdeff with #00001b.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

● #566f8d color description : Mostly desaturated dark blue.
#566f8d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#566f8d has RGB values of R:86, G:111, B:141 and CMYK values of C:0.39, M:0.21, Y:0,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 5664653.

Shades and Tints of #566f8d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040507 is the darkest color, while #fafbf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#566f8d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#707173 is the less saturated color, while #0768dc is the most saturated one.
